Drunk Punch Love
Snooki's friend Ryder stops by for a visit and lucky enough its her birthday. Snooki and Jenni return to Jersey with Jenni's dogs who are welcomed at the house by everyone. Sammi and Ronnie's relationship continues to strain and after a heated argument after the club, Ronnie throws all her stuff around the room and tells her to leave. Ronnie starts to second guess himself. Jenni comforts him and they bury the hatchet from Miami. Mike brings home a girl, but her friend is wandering down the house so Vinny pulls out the Grenade Whistle to warn Mike. Vinnys girl's family comes to pick her up which make Vinny uncomfortable. Jenni gives Ronnie a hug which is caught by Sammi. Sammi loses it and thinks she is all alone in the shore house. As a response to the newfound friendship between Ronnie and Jenni, she punches Ronnie in the face. She quickly plans to leave but with the help of everyone she apoligizes to Ronnie and stays. Jenni and Roger continue to date and also Deena and Dean, but Mike finds out a dirty secret which ends their relationship. Also Snooki and Vinny buy a stripper pole for the house and Sammi and Jenni make up and become friends again.
